Understanding Paint Protection Film
PPF, commonly known as PPF, is a transparent urethane layer that is installed to the outer surfaces of cars. Its primary purpose is to shield the paint from nicks, impacts, and various adversities caused by road debris and elements of nature. The film acts as a protector, cushioning impacts and hindering damage to the base paint. Professional Application Tips for Protective Coating
When applying protective film, preparation is key. Begin by thoroughly washing the car’s surface to eliminate any grime, dust, or old wax that could interfere with bonding. Use a premium car soap and a gentle wash mitt, then a decontamination process using clay mitts to ensure the surface is perfectly polished. This step is essential, especially in areas like the Springs where dirt and road debris can build up quickly.
Next, consider the environment where the installation is taking place. A controlled environment, free from particles and debris, is best suited for installing paint protection film. If you’re installing indoors, ensure the ambient conditions and humidity are within the recommended levels for the film you are using. External installations should be done in the shade, steering clear of direct sunlight, which can lead to improper adhesion and bubbles forming under the film.
Finally, take your time during the application process. Using a squeegee, gently apply the film onto the surface, starting at the center outwards to remove air bubbles. If you encounter any bubbles or wrinkles, use a heat source to warm the film, allowing for adjustments. It’s crucial to be patient and detail-oriented, ensuring that the film adheres perfectly to every curve and contour of your car.
Caring for Your PPF
For the durability and performance of your PPF, consistent maintenance is crucial. Start by washing your vehicle using a pH-balanced car wash soap, as strong chemicals can degrade the film over time. A soft microfiber cloth or a soft sponge is recommended to avoid scratching the surface. It’s important to be careful around the edges of the film where dirt and grime can build up, ensuring a thorough yet careful clean.
Once washing, avoid using all wax or sealants that are not specifically designed for paint protection film. Instead, consider applying a specific maintenance spray that can enhance the gloss of the film without affecting its integrity. Regularly inspecting the film for any signs of wear, such as lifting or detaching at the edges, will allow for timely repairs, which help maintain both the appearance and defensive qualities of the film.
In conclusion, make sure to park your vehicle in shaded areas or use a car cover when not in use, as extended exposure to direct sunlight can lead to fading or bleaching of the film.
